  Cheddar-Ale Pub Spread

Ingredients:
8 oz Old Cheddar Cheese, GRATED
8 oz Cream Cheese, SOFTENED
125 ml Ale or beer
1 tsp Dry mustard
1/4 tsp Cayenne pepper
1/2 cup Finely chopped toasted pecans
1/2 cup Chopped parsley (fresh)
Instructions:
Place cheeses in food processor or blender, process until smooth. (I
used a combination of by hand and an electric mixer) Gradually add
ale, mustard and cayenne pepper. If mixture is soft, refrigerate
until firm enough to hold shape. Mould into a disc shape ( a sphere
or ball!!). Combine pecans and parsley. Pat the mixture onto the
ball or roll the ball in the mixture until the cheese mixture is
covered completely. Place on a serving plate or board and surround
with crackers or flatbreads. Slices of apple are nice with this too.

This is an easy thing to make and is very tasty.
